php正则表达式过滤特殊字符符号,php如何过滤掉br换行符?

用户投稿 38 0

关于“php正则表达式过滤特殊字符”的问题,小编就整理了【3】个相关介绍“php正则表达式过滤特殊字符”的解答:

php如何过滤掉br换行符?

php过滤掉bt换行符的方法是参照php去除字符串中的换行符的方法有三种:可以利用php系统常量PHP_EOL结合str_replace()函数,又或者是使用正则替换来实现。甚至,在PHP中换行可以 用自定义的自变量PHP_EOL来替代。str_replace()函数用来替换字符串中的一些字符。str_replace() 函数替换字符串中的一些字符(区分大小写),返回带有替换值的字符串或数组。

使用正则表达式替换,使用PHP系统常量,

如何提取表格中不规则字母和数字?

1 通过正则表达式匹配,提取其中的不规则字母和数字2 不规则字母和数字往往会出现在表格中的特定单元格中,可以通过遍历表格,根据单元格的位置信息来提取其中的不规则字母和数字3 提取不规则字母和数字后,可以通过字符串处理的方法进行清洗和格式化,使其符合规范化的格式,方便后续的统计和分析处理。

1 可以使用Python中的正则表达式进行匹配,提取不规则的字母和数字。

2 原因在于正则表达式可以通过特定的匹配规则,过滤掉不需要的字符,只保留需要的字母和数字。

3 例如,可以使用re模块中的sub函数,替换掉表格中的非字母数字字符,进而提取出来不规则的字母和数字。

同时,也可以根据具体的表格结构和内容,使用其他方法进行提取。

如果Excel中的数据不规则,可以通过以下方法提取数据:

1. 使用“文本到列”功能:选中要提取数据的区域,点击“数据”选项卡上的“文本到列”按钮,按照向导的提示选择分隔符和数据格式等选项,即可将不规则数据提取成规则的表格数据。

2. 使用函数:如果数据的规则性不太明显或者不方便使用“文本到列”功能,可以使用函数来提取数据。例如,如果要提取一个单元格中的数字,可以使用以下函数:

=VALUE(MID(A1,MATCH(TRUE,ISNUMBER(VALUE(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1))),0),255))

这个函数可以提取单元格A1中的数字,并返回数值类型的结果。可以根据需要修改函数的参数。

3. 使用宏:如果要处理的数据非常复杂,可以编写宏来提取数据。编写宏需要一定的编程经验,但可以处理非常复杂的数据。可以根据具体情况选择合适的方法来提取数据。

请求包含不安全的字符串怎么解决?

要解决包含不安全的字符串的问题,可以采取以下措施:

1. 输入验证:对输入的字符串进行验证和过滤。使用正则表达式或其他验证方法来检查字符串是否包含潜在的危险字符,如特殊符号、HTML、SQL或JavaScript代码等。如果发现不安全的字符串,应该拒绝或转义处理,防止它们被执行或导致安全漏洞。

2. 参数化查询:对于数据库或其他系统查询,使用参数化查询的方式来处理字符串,而不是拼接字符串。这样可以防止SQL注入攻击,确保输入的字符串不会被误解为可执行的代码。

3. 输出编码:在将字符串输出到浏览器或其他输出流之前,进行编码处理,以防止跨站脚本攻击(XSS攻击)。使用适当的编码函数,如HTML编码或URL编码,确保特殊字符被正确转义,而不会被当作HTML或JavaScript代码处理。

4. 安全框架和库:利用安全框架和库来处理字符串安全问题。这些框架和库通常提供了一些预防常见安全漏洞的方法和工具,如验证输入、过滤输出、防止跨站攻击等。

5. 定期更新和维护:及时更新和维护软件和系统,包括相关的安全补丁和更新。这样可以修复已知的安全漏洞和问题,提高系统的安全性。

总的来说,解决包含不安全的字符串问题需要多种措施的综合应用,包括输入验证、参数化查询、输出编码、使用安全框架和定期更新维护等。通过这些方法可以有效地减少不安全字符串对系统的威胁,提高系统的安全性。

到此,以上就是小编对于“php正则表达式过滤特殊字符”的问题就介绍到这了,希望介绍关于“php正则表达式过滤特殊字符”的【3】点解答对大家有用。

抱歉,评论功能暂时关闭!